Transaction 34458df1039d7fc7c52d113b130c616204fad4a748e20f6794063282ceebb144
1 Input
1 Output
-
34458df1039d7fc7c52d113b130c616204fad4a748e20f6794063282ceebb144:0
- value
- 98590000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 976cf0f099f04d17566f9b5da9652e712a5ece38 OP_EQUAL
- address
- 3FVgTsjC9nW9w9e4i2yzzdCswG9tZNREhz